What Are the Primary Responsibilities of a Welder Ship Space Engineer?

The primary responsibilities of a welder ship space engineer include various technical and operational tasks essential for shipbuilding and repair.

  • Welding and Fabrication: Welder ship space engineers are responsible for performing welding tasks to join metal components, ensuring structural integrity and durability of the ship. This involves using various welding techniques such as MIG, TIG, and arc welding, depending on the materials and specifications required for different parts of the vessel.
  • Blueprint Interpretation: They must interpret engineering blueprints and technical drawings accurately, ensuring that all welding and fabrication work aligns perfectly with the design specifications. This requires a strong understanding of geometry and the ability to visualize three-dimensional structures from two-dimensional plans.
  • Quality Control: Ensuring the quality of welds is a critical responsibility; engineers conduct inspections and tests on welds to confirm they meet industry standards and regulations. This includes performing non-destructive testing methods like ultrasonic or radiographic testing to identify any flaws that could compromise the ship’s integrity.
  • Safety Compliance: Safety is paramount in shipbuilding; thus, welder ship space engineers must adhere to safety protocols and regulations. They are trained to identify hazards related to welding and metalwork, ensuring that personal protective equipment (PPE) is used and that the work environment remains safe for all personnel.
  • Team Collaboration: They often work closely with other engineers, shipbuilders, and project managers, contributing to a collaborative environment for problem-solving and decision-making. Effective communication skills are essential to coordinate tasks and ensure that all team members are aligned on project goals and timelines.
  • Maintenance and Repair: In addition to new construction, welder ship space engineers are involved in the maintenance and repair of existing vessels. This includes assessing damage, performing necessary repairs, and upgrading components to enhance the ship’s performance and longevity.

What Challenges Do Welder Ship Space Engineers Encounter in Their Work?

Welder ship space engineers face various challenges in their work that can impact efficiency and safety.

  • Zero-Gravity Welding: Welding in a zero-gravity environment presents unique challenges, as molten metal can form droplets that float away instead of adhering to the workpiece.
  • Material Compatibility: Different materials used in spacecraft construction require specific welding techniques and filler materials, making it essential to choose the right combination for each project.
  • Radiation Exposure: Space welders must contend with increased exposure to cosmic radiation, necessitating protective measures and careful planning to ensure their safety.
  • Equipment Reliability: The equipment used in space must be highly reliable and resistant to extreme temperatures, making maintenance and selection of tools critical for successful welding operations.
  • Limited Resources: Working in space often means limited access to spare parts and tools, requiring engineers to be resourceful and innovative in solving unexpected problems.

Zero-gravity welding demands specialized techniques to prevent molten metal from behaving unpredictably, which can complicate the welding process significantly.

Material compatibility is crucial since engineers must understand the properties of different metals, as improper welding can lead to catastrophic failures in spacecraft structures.

Radiation exposure is a serious concern in space, and welders must utilize shielding and other protective strategies to minimize health risks while working on spacecraft.

Equipment reliability is paramount because any malfunction in welding tools can cause delays and potentially jeopardize mission objectives, making it vital for engineers to have well-maintained and tested equipment.

Limited resources in space mean that welder ship engineers must think creatively and adapt quickly to challenges, often fabricating solutions on the spot with the materials at hand.
